Output e66efd73c4853e46a8f888e4c204669a1623eaab18113445173cf696246ae0ab:0

value
640046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d770e298fa6586ff6357ad33bacd7162dfa3a370 OP_EQUAL
address
3MLASBfuNYNqRfDqrod2BgyRUW3FxhsLde
transaction
e66efd73c4853e46a8f888e4c204669a1623eaab18113445173cf696246ae0ab
spent
true